Definitions:

Accounting Equation

The fundamental equation of double-entry bookkeeping, stating that assets equal liabilities plus equity.

Office Equipment

Tangible items used in an office setting, such as computers, desks, and chairs, necessary for daily operations.

Liabilities

Financial obligations or debts that a company owes to external parties, which must be settled over time through the transfer of economic benefits.

Accounts Receivable

The money owed to a business by its clients or customers for goods or services provided on credit.
